Central decor element (Model 1176) STL


The central decorative element is structured on strict bilateral symmetry, featuring a low relief dominated by symmetrically diverging volutes, stylized acanthus leaves, and terminal scrolls. The composition derives from the rocaille style that emerged in France during the Regency and the reign of Louis XV, when architect Jean-Aurèle Meissonnier first rejected straight lines in favor of asymmetrical and fluid botanical motifs, establishing the decorative vocabulary of the 18th century. This type of carved ornamentation is used for decorating furniture facades, door portals, wall panels, and interior architectural elements.

The digital 3D model is provided in STL format and optimized for CNC machines. The relief is adapted for milling in the production of furniture and interior decor from solid wood, MDF, modeling board, or soft stone.
